Bottle shared in CW - cheers to Fergus. Pours oily black-brown with a small, creamy tan head. Big sweet flavour, lots of dark sugars, chocolate, fudge. Full bodied, oily and chewy, with fine carbonation. Sticky and warming finish, more fudge, ash, gooey chocolate. Very tasty.

6th Floor bottleshare. Thanks to Fergus. Opaque black brown beer, small tan head. Smooth and viscous palate, mildly dry, good fine minerally carbonation. Thick dark chocolate malts, some creamy dark chocolate malts. Tonka twang, nutty and with a decent amount of well integrated bourbon soaked ripe fruits. Mild tingly spice on the back end. A viscous and full on pasty affair.
